Dien Bien to send student delegation to summer camp in Saint Petersburg
A delegation from Dien Bien province including one school administrator, one teacher, and 20 outstanding students will attend a summer camp in Russia's Saint Petersburg city in August 2025.
At the meeting between Dien Bien education authorities and a delegation from Saint Petersburg (Photo: VNA)
Dien Bien (VNA) – The Department of Education and Training of Dien Bien province on July 14 hosted a delegation from Saint Petersburg to discuss prospects for cooperation in education and preparations for sending a group of local students to a summer camp in the Russian city this August.
During the meeting, Vu Trung Hoan, principal of the Dien Bien boarding high school for ethnic minorities, said the province’s delegation will include one school administrator, one teacher, and 20 outstanding students.
The students have been trained in international etiquette for multicultural environments, practiced traditional Russian songs and dances, and prepared a short play in Russian. They also mastered several traditional dances of the Thai and Mong ethnic groups and prepared to introduce and perform folk games from Dien Bien.
Vyacheslav G. Kalganov, Deputy Chairman of the Saint Petersburg Committee for External Relations, stressed that the children will be kept safe and provided with the best possible conditions during the two-week summer camp.
The two sides also discussed future cooperation plans, focusing on education and training, especially organising internships for Russian language teachers, developing Russian language programmes suitable for secondary students, and sharing experience in applying modern educational technologies.
Earlier, on February 24, the school launched a three-month Russian language course in prওep🐭aration for the camp, enrolling 40 students, most of whom belong to the Thai and Mong ethnic groups./.
